본문 바로가기
728x90
반응형

분류 전체보기194

BruteForce_백준 1057 토너먼트 출처: https://github.com/PearTree-Lab/ps_study/blob/main/01_Brute_Force/Level3/1057.java //토너먼트 //https://www.acmicpc.net/problem/1057 import java.util.Scanner; public class Main { public static void main(String[] args) { Scanner sc = new Scanner(System.in); int N, a, b; N = sc.nextInt(); a = sc.nextInt(); b = sc.nextInt(); // 1. a b) { int temp = a; a = b; b = temp; } int a.. 2021. 11. 8.
BruteForce_백준 1051 숫자 정사각형 https://www.acmicpc.net/problem/1051 1051번: 숫자 정사각형 N×M크기의 직사각형이 있다. 각 칸에는 한 자리 숫자가 적혀 있다. 이 직사각형에서 꼭짓점에 쓰여 있는 수가 모두 같은 가장 큰 정사각형을 찾는 프로그램을 작성하시오. 이때, 정사각형은 행 www.acmicpc.net 출처: https://github.com/PearTree-Lab/ps_study/blob/main/01_Brute_Force/Level3/1051.java // 숫자 정사각형 // https://www.acmicpc.net/problem/1051 import java.util.Scanner; public class Main { public static void main(String[] args) .. 2021. 11. 7.
DP_N*N 이동경로 최대값을 구하라(음수존재) 문제 n*n 2차원 격자에 숫자가 써있음(음수 존재) 오른쪽,아래로만 이동가능 0,0 에서 n-1,n-1까지도 이동경로의 최대값을 구하여라 public class Main { static int max = 0; static int [][] dwMove; static int N,M; public static void main(String[] args) { int[][] arr = {{-5, 10, 50}, {-30, 2, 80}, {-60, 20, 9}}; N = arr.length; M = arr.length; max = -999999999; dwMove = new int[N][M]; dwMove[0][0] = arr[0][0]; for(int i = 0; i < N ; i++){ for(int j = .. 2021. 11. 7.
BruteForce_백준 종이조각 https://www.acmicpc.net/problem/14391 14391번: 종이 조각 영선이는 숫자가 쓰여 있는 직사각형 종이를 가지고 있다. 종이는 1×1 크기의 정사각형 칸으로 나누어져 있고, 숫자는 각 칸에 하나씩 쓰여 있다. 행은 위에서부터 아래까지 번호가 매겨져 있고, www.acmicpc.net 한칸짜리, 가로로 긴 직사각형, 세로로 긴 직사각형으로 모든 경우의 수 dfs 완전탐색하여 최대값을 찾는다. 출처: https://github.com/PearTree-Lab/ps_study/blob/main/01_Brute_Force/Level2/1120.java package baek; import java.util.Scanner; public class Main { static int[][].. 2021. 11. 7.
728x90
반응형